It is no secret that the late Queen Elizabeth II loved her Scottish home, Balmoral Castle, and in an unearthed clip she looks ...
DESPITE sometimes jetting off in private jets with plush seating and a VIP area, members of the Royal Family have been ...
While previous royal Christmases have been spent at Windsor Castle, it is traditional that the family come together at the ...